King's Spear is a perennial wildflower from the Mediterranean region. As it's winter-hardy it also grows well in Central Europe, adorning our gardens with its stems of gorgeous yellow flowers and its grass-like evergreen foliage. The delicate starry
flowers are set on spikes and open in succession, which means you can count on an extended flowering period. The flowers are fragrant and also much loved by insects as a valuable source of food. In fact this is a very attractive perennial for all seasons - the buds, flowers and also the fruit stems are highly decorative and the fine, evergreen leaves add structure to borders beautifully, even in winter. The flower stems work very well as cut flowers.

A little-known fact: all parts of King's Spear are edible and were a valued food source for our ancestors. The roots in particular can be served boiled, roasted or pureed - while the flower stems also provide delicious and decorative edible flowers.

Herbaceous perennial from the Mediterranean region. Needs cold to germinate: the seeds must be exposed to temperatures averaging 5-7°C for at least 4-6 weeks before they can germinate. Direct sow outside from October to February. Start indoors from March to May. Ideal sowing depth: 0.5-1 cm. Young plants can be transplanted outdoors after the last night frosts in mid-May.

This plant prefers a very warm, sunny location and tolerates drought conditions well. It spreads via short runners, forming small colonies. Produces its first flowers only after 2-3 years.
